Clinical Massage for Pain Relief and Recovery
Clinical massage is an assessment-led treatment designed to support recovery from muscular pain, injury, and movement restrictions.


Each session begins with a brief discussion about your medical history, symptoms, and goals, followed by assessment where appropriate. Treatment is tailored to relieve pain, restore movement, and support long-term recovery, not just short-term relief.

Frequently asked questions
What is clinical massage and who is it for?
Clinical massage focuses on the assessment, treatment, and rehabilitation of minor musculoskeletal injuries. It’s suitable for anyone experiencing muscular pain, movement restriction, or injury affecting muscles, tendons or ligaments.
What happens during a clinical massage appointment?
Your session begins with a discussion about your medical history, current symptoms, and goals. Where needed, range of movement and joint mobility will be assessed before treatment begins.
How long is a clinical massage appointment?
Clinical Massage appointments are 60 minutes long. This allows time for assessment, treatment, and discussion of self-care advice or exercises to support recovery.
Will I be given advice or exercises after treatment?
Yes. You’ll receive practical self-care advice and, where appropriate, simple exercises or an activity plan to help aid recovery, relieve pain, and address any weaknesses outside the treatment room.
What if my injury needs further treatment?
If, during assessment, it’s clear that your injury or pain requires specialist care, you’ll be referred to an appropriate healthcare professional such as a physiotherapist or your GP.
